Brock Nelson becomes latest Islanders’ injury worry

The Islanders have survived without Mathew Barzal. Now they may need to do so without another star.

Brock Nelson exited Tuesday’s match against the Maple Leafs late in the first period after taking a hit from Toronto’s Noel Acciari in the corner.

Nelson crumpled in a heap after the hit and stayed down for a minute or so before skating off and going up the tunnel.

He did not return for the start of the second period.

Nelson’s 65 points this season lead the Islanders, with Barzal’s 51 in second place. (Bo Horvat has 63, but the first 54 were with the Canucks).

As for Barzal, it is not clear if or when he will return this season.

Lane Lambert said Tuesday morning he remained hopeful despite Barzal not having skated on his own as of yet.
